Latest Patents

One of Barkley's latest patents is a bicycle handlebar suspension system. This invention features a suspension assembly that utilizes a parallelogram pivoting linkage to connect the bicycle frame with the seat. The design includes a frame link, seat link, upper link, and lower link, allowing for a sophisticated suspension mechanism. The upper and lower spring assemblies can be adjusted to modify the spring rate, providing riders with customizable comfort.
